Ivaylo Petev will coach the University of Craiova, says Mihai Rotaru

After the divorce from Laurentiu Regekampf, the University of Craiova was prepared by interim acting responsibilities Dragos Bon and Corneliu Papura.

According to Rotaru, the team from Bani will be coached by Ivaylo Petev, who was fired by Ludogorets at the end of October. The Bulgarian will sign a contract for three seasons.

“There is a possibility that we will have another coach from Tuesday. Until I sign the contract, I cannot say that it is X, Y, Z. It is in the first place (No Petev), the discussions have passed, we have agreements. From Tuesday we hope to make it official.

Three-year contract. He built Ludogorets from scratch, took it from the second league and brought it to the Champions League. If we want to change in the long term, we cannot in the short term.

We have to change something in what the club “University of Craiova” means. Yes, we are in 4th place, 3 points away from the podium, even if Rapid will play a less fierce match.

We want much more. We believe that much more can be done. It is necessary to rethink the concept, organizational chart down to the smallest details. I talked to him until three in the morning last week.

I need a manager. There are 5 million trainers in the world who can train your 25 boys. I need a manager who can run the club and not just train 11 players in the starting line-up.

Yes, he won the Nations League in Group B. We are in a bad moment, we don’t want to repair ourselves, we want to rebuild the team from scratch. We have been talking since Tuesday. Papuru is in the club, but not in the first team” – Mihai Rotaruquoted by Fanatik.

During his career, Petev coached Lyubimets (October – August 2009), Ludogorets (July 2010 – July 2013 and March – October 2023), AEL Limassol (October 2013 – November 2014), Dinamo Zagreb (September 2016 – July 2017), Omonia Nicosia (December 2017 – March 2018), Al Qadsia (November 2018 – June 2019) and Jagiellonia (December 2019 – July 2020).

Petev also coached Bulgaria (December 2014 – September 2016) and Bosnia and Herzegovina (January 2021 – December 2022).
